Bible Question: what is the difference between the word consecrate (ex.28:3) and sanctify (ex.13:2) i have searched and still can't get a clear understanding. maybe it's just me. |
Bible Answer: It's not you. There is no difference as far as I can tell. The words are used interchangeably both meaning to set apart as holy. If I’m not mistaken, the same Hebrew word is used in the original text in both verses. I’ve read however, that sanctify in the NT also took on the meaning to free from guilt and sin, to cleanse externally or purify as well as setting apart as holy. WOS |
